San Francisco, California
London, United Kingdom
Welcome to our Kazoo Platform Training.
Kazoo is the first open-source, scalable telecommunications platform that runs on commodity hardware and allows you to scale across a private or public WAN with complete fault tolerance and scalability.
In this hands-on training you'll learn about Kazoo and all of the third-party components that power Kazoo. This class runs over the course of three days, 8 hours each day. The program is broken down into the following topics:
BigCouch: The storage mechanism for Kazoo configurations is the database cluster. This cluster allows for massive scalablility and redundnacy across a private or public WAN. In this section of the course you'll learn how to configure BigCouch, install it, add it to a cluster, rebuild a shard, back it up and restore it.
RabbitMQ: Learn how RabbitMQ works and how to scale the messaging system across your Kazoo cluster.
FreeSWITCH: FreeSWITCH ultimately powers the SIP and media services of our system. Learn how FreeSWITCH is utilized in our platform and how to manage it.
OpenSIPs: Learn how OpenSIPs scripts help us load-balance the systems.
WhApps: - WhApps are applications that power the Kazoo system. Learn what WhApps are and how to use them.
EcallMgr: Learn what ECallMgr is and how it works.
Installation: Installing Your Own Kazoo
Configuration: Understanding the System_Config Database
Connectivity and Scaling: Connecting Hosts Together
Advanced Configuration: Configuring EcallMgr, ACLs and Other Components
GUIs: Installing the GUI
APIs: Authenticating and Using the APIs
WhApps: How to use Notifies
WhApps: How to use Callflows
WhApps: How to use Trunkstore
WhApps: How to use Number Manager
Troubleshooting: Dealing with Call Delivery and Routing Issues
Troubleshooting: Call Quality
Troubleshooting: Database Issues
Scaling: Architectural Considerations
Each section above will include a hands-on lab where you will setup and test the various components listed.
Have suggestions? We're happy to make some adjustments. Please email us and we will be happy to add these to the training materials!
When & Where
2600hz is the leading provider of mobile and cloud communications software, empowering users to take total control and ownership of telecom. 2600hz removes the barriers between telecom systems and its users, providing voice, video, fax and SMS technologies. Thousands of developers, carriers, MVNO’s, managed and Internet service providers, VAR’s, including Fortune 500 companies trust 2600hz to run their telecom infrastructure. Based in San Francisco, California, 2600hz is a privately owned company.
With cutting edge technology like RabbitMQ, BigCouch, Kamailio and FreeSWITCH, 2600hz has the most powerful telecom infrastructure on the planet. Our events help you to engage with our technology, team and philosophy.
We host Value Added Reseller trainings often and Expert Q&A sessions bi-weekly. These Q&A sessions are major investments in the education of our friends and constituents. We hope that you enjoy the effort and passion we put into these documents.
If you have any questions, feel free to email firstname.lastname@example.org and we'll get you squared away.
We look forward to seeing you on this telecom adventure!